1. 前言
随着前端技术的快速发展和应用的广泛化,越来越多的前端工具和框架被推出。其中,npm 是目前最受欢迎的包管理工具之一。本文将介绍一个优秀的 npm 包 sc-codec-pbf 并详细讲解其使用方法。
2. sc-codec-pbf 简介
sc-codec-pbf 是一个高性能的 Protocol Buffers 编码解码库,用于 JavaScript。它可以将 pbf 格式的数据流解码成 JavaScript 对象,并将 JavaScript 对象编码为 pbf 格式的数据流。您可以使用 sc-codec-pbf 将数据编码成二进制格式,然后传输到服务器端或其他客户端。
3. 安装和使用 sc-codec-pbf
3.1 安装
使用 npm 安装 sc-codec-pbf:
npm install sc-codec-pbf
3.2 引用
在项目中使用 require 或 import 引用 sc-codec-pbf:
----- ---------- - ------------------------ -- -------- ------ ---------- ---- --------------- -- ---
3.3 解码 pbf 格式数据
使用 scCodecPbf.decode
方法解码 pbf 格式的数据:
----- ---- - --- --------------- -- ---- ------ ----- ------ - --- ---------- ----- ------ - ------------------------- ------ -------------------- -- --- -----
3.4 编码 JavaScript 对象
使用 scCodecPbf.encode
方法将 JavaScript 对象编码为 pbf 格式的数据:
----- ---- - --- ------ ----- ------ - --- ---------- ----- ------ - ------------------------- ------ -------------------- -- --- --------------- -- ---- -----
4. 示例代码
下面是一个完整的示例代码,演示如何使用 sc-codec-pbf 实现数据的编码和解码:
----- ---------- - ------------------------ -- ------ ----- -------- - --- ------ -- -- ------ ----- ---------- - --- ---------- -- -- ----- ----------- - ----------------------------- ---------- -------------------- ----- -- ------------- -- -- ----- ----------- - ----------------------------- ------------- -------------------- ----- -- -------------
输出结果:
------- ----- ---------- - --- -- ---- --- - ------- ----- - ---- ---- -
5. 小结
本文介绍了优秀的 npm 包 sc-codec-pbf,并详细介绍了其安装和使用方法。通过使用此包,您可以轻松地将 JavaScript 对象编码成 pbf 格式的数据流,并将其传输到服务器端或其他客户端。希望本文对您有所帮助。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/6005664881e8991b448e25f1